_top_ — Coreldraw Macros
Compatibility issues are a common frustration. Macros written for a 32-bit version of CorelDRAW may not function properly on a 64-bit installation, and vice-versa. If you have upgraded to a newer version of CorelDRAW, your old macros might become obsolete or require an update from the original author.
Imports a .csv file list of 500 names and generates 500 individual name tags with matching fonts and bounding boxes. Compresses a full day of data entry into seconds. 6. Introduction to Writing Advanced VBA Code
When writing or executing macros, keep these tips in mind to protect your files and ensure optimal execution speeds:
This guide is your complete resource for understanding, creating, and mastering CorelDRAW macros. We will explore the two powerful automation languages at your disposal (VBA and VSTA), walk through real-world examples and code, show you where to find incredible pre-built resources, and delve into the best practices that will make you a macro master. coreldraw macros
Let's walk through creating a practical macro that creates a standard 3.5" x 2" business card bounding box, centers it on the page, and adds registration marks.
Assign a concise, descriptive name to your script (e.g., InsertCornerLogo ). Note that spaces are not allowed in macro names.
Dim s As Shape Set s = ActiveSelection.Shapes(1) s.CenterOnPage Compatibility issues are a common frustration
Your first stop for any technical question should be the official CorelDRAW and Object Model Reference . The Developer area on the CorelDRAW community website is a treasure trove of in-depth articles and tutorials.
The default directory holding your global macro projects.
This comprehensive guide will walk you through everything you need to know about CorelDRAW macros: what they are, why they matter, how to record them, how to write them, and how to install third-party scripts to save hours of manual labor. Imports a
Your macros are stored in files with a .gms extension (Global Macro Storage). This modular format makes it easy to share and install macros.
Sub SmartBatchExport() Dim doc As Document Dim pg As Page Dim exportPath As String Dim fileName As String Dim exportFilter As ExportFilter Dim docName As String Dim pageName As String
Left-click the "No Fill" swatch (the X icon) to remove any interior color. Once finished, go to . Testing and Running Your Macro
Here are some tips and tricks for getting the most out of CorelDRAW macros: